Можно ли настроить динамические данные ASP.NET для работы с пользовательскими бизнес-объектами, а не с объектами данных? - PullRequest
1 голос
/ 24 февраля 2010

Я работаю над проектом, в котором у нас есть база данных, уровень данных (структура сущностей), бизнес-уровень и уровень web / UI.

Я хочу использовать динамические данные ASP.NET для веб-слоя, но не хочу, чтобы он обращался к слою данных или базе данных, поскольку я хочу, чтобы он просто выполнял бизнес-логику и не обращался к данным напрямую.

Однако, похоже, что динамические данные позволяют использовать только источники данных Linq-to-SQL или объектной структуры.

Кто-нибудь использовал его вместо объектов бизнес-уровня?

Будет ли это трудно реализовать?

1 Ответ

0 голосов
/ 27 февраля 2010

Ура! Похоже, можно использовать с существующим бизнес-уровнем через ObjectDataSource.

http://blogs.msdn.com/davidebb/archive/2008/06/18/using-asp-net-dynamic-data-with-objectdatasource.aspx

Это работает только в Dynamic Data 4.0, но мне удалось интегрировать его в проект Visual Studio 2008 после взлома некоторых ссылок в Web.config.

Большое спасибо команде Dynamic Data!

...